From the manager: I have taken on board your 'Loo' comment and made some improvements, I have put in a hand sanitiser and given it a once over & levelled it. For 'readers' the toilet cubical is hand made from 6 by 2 wooden planks and sits on a very deep pit, we are lucky enough to have a natural water spring on our land and when it is a rainy period the water level raises and it self flushes as halfway up the pit is a drainpipe that is connected all the Cabins and the Bunkhouse on our site therefore it is self flushing, the only one of its type me thinks, so therefore i am quite proud of it! for anyone who has been to a festival or the like, it much much better than these! FYI....Tarset Tor is predominately a Holiday Business and has 6 other buildings the 3 Camper-van pitches are 'new' and have just had a landscaping and gravel overhaul with electric hook-ups, it is still bedding into its environment, that said they are private as they have bushes and trees between each pitch. There is just 1 toilet (the afore mentioned) and one warm outdoor shower cubical and a double washing up sink. Other facilities are a football/netball pitch and woodland bar area and even a wildlife pond, the sauna can also be hired. We have some of the best views down the North Tyne & River Tarset valleys towards Kielder forest & Scotland. We don;t sell ourselves as an all singing all dancing Motorhome Park and neither do we want to be. Our Camper pitches are basic, but the environment we have built over the last 15 years makes us very popular. Our Bunkhouse & Cabins have very high reviews, they are kitted out to a good standard, so maybe one of these might suitable more to some!?
